Understanding the Technology Behind AI Pose Generation
At its core, AI pose generation often utilizes deep learning techniques, particularly convolutional neural networks (CNNs) and generative adversarial networks (GANs). CNNs are adept at processing image data, allowing them to extract key features and spatial relationships within an image that define a pose. GANs, on the other hand, consist of two competing neural networks: a generator that creates new data (in this case, poses) and a discriminator that tries to distinguish between real and generated data. Through this adversarial process, the generator becomes increasingly proficient at producing realistic and high-quality poses.
The process typically involves feeding the AI model with input data, which can range from a simple description of a desired pose to a rough sketch or even a single image. The AI then interprets this input and generates a corresponding 3D skeletal structure or a set of joint rotations that represent the pose. 3. Technical Limitations and Realism
Despite rapid advancements, AI pose generation is not without its technical limitations. Achieving perfect anatomical accuracy, especially in highly dynamic or complex poses, can still be challenging. Subtle nuances like muscle deformation, realistic cloth simulation, and the natural interplay of gravity can be difficult for AI to replicate perfectly without significant post-processing.
Artists often find that AI-generated poses serve as an excellent starting point, but manual refinement is still necessary to achieve a truly polished and professional result. The pursuit of hyperrealism is an ongoing endeavor in AI research.
